Genetic Counseling/Counselor is the 805th most popular major in the country with 230 degrees awarded in 2019-2020.

Across the Middle Atlantic region, there were 65 genetic counseling/counselor gra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 65 genetic counseling/counselor graduates with average earnings and debt of $60,887 and $46,998 respectively.

Out of the 2 schools in the Best Value Genetic Counseling/Counselor Schools for a Master’s in the Middle Atlantic Region For Those Getting Aid that were part of this year’s ranking, University of Pittsburgh - Pittsburgh Campus landed the #1 spot on the list.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ania is the setting for this large institution of higher learning. The public school handed out masters’s genetic counseling/counselor degrees to 14 students in 2019-2020.

Pitt also took the #1 spot in our “Best Genetic Counseling/Counselor Master’s Degree Schools in the Middle Atlantic Region” ranking. Average graduate tuition and fees at University of Pittsburgh - Pittsburgh Campus are $40,836, but some majors have different tuition rates.

Sarah Lawrence College is a private not-for-profit institution located in Bronxville, New York. The school has a small population, and it awarded 32 masters’s degrees in 2019-2020.

In addition to being on our middle atlantic region master’s degree genetic counseling/counselor students with aid list, Sarah Lawrence has also earned the #2 rank in our “Best Genetic Counseling/Counselor Master’s Degree Schools in the Middle Atlantic Region” ranking. Average graduate tuition and fees at Sarah Lawrence College are $31,512, but some majors have different tuition rates.
